Job Description

An excellent Altrincham based primary school partnering with New Directions Education is looking to recruit a BSL Teaching Assistant to support a pupil in the Early Years with Speech, Language and Communication Needs.

The ideal full-time BSL Teaching Assistant will have a good understanding of British Sign Language (BSL) – and/or hold a BSL qualification. The ideal BSL Teaching Assistant will support a pupil in the Early Years on a 1:1 basis, supporting in and outside of the classroom. Experience of 1:1 supported and targeted intervention is essential for this role.

This lovely 2-form entry primary school is based in Altrincham and boasts local transport links. Strong senior leaders have worked hard with their school community to create a warm learning environment where children feel safe and enjoy learning with their peers. With an inclusive learning environment, classrooms are well staffed and resourced to cater for needs of their pupils.

This is a longer-term role commencing in May until at least July 2025 – with the possibly of the role continuing in September. An excellent rate of pay with AWR after 12 weeks too.

Job Specification


• Supervise and provide learning support for a students on a one to one basis
• Assist with the development of individual education and Behavioural plans setting challenging expectations for pupils to achieve learning goals.
• Establish trusting relationships with pupils and interact with them according to individual needs and personalities.
• Encourage pupils to interact with the class and engage in activities.

Personal Specification


• Have experience supporting EYFS (Early Years Foundation Stage) aged students on a 1:1 basis
• Have a strong understanding of British Sign Language – a qualification in BSL is advantageous
• Willing to support in the classroom as well deliver targeted interventions centering on speech and language
• Have an ability to use own initiative with an ability to ‘think on your feet’
• Have a positive and ambitious attitude to learning
• Experience in the education and training sector
